NVIDIA
NVIDIA
Isaac ROS Dev Base
Container
NVIDIA
NVIDIA
Isaac ROS Dev Base

Isaac ROS Dev Base containers for running a development environment configured to build/run/test ROS workspaces with Isaac ROS packages.

LayerLabelCreated
a4409669b4e23248b752294bb14fcc4d18bd05d67713e80cc2bc432228488672RUN
/bin/bash
10/12/2022 11:28 PM UTC
c446b8ba05bf1adcbf48b6dd2af638afab1e1364cad83d4695d27945d58f0856RUN
/bin/bash -c apt-get update &&
  mkdir -p ${ROS_ROOT}/src &&
  cd ${ROS_ROOT}/src &&
  git clone https://github.com/ipa320/vda5050_msgs.git vda5050_root &&
  cd vda5050_root &&
  git checkout ros2 &&
  cd .. &&
  mv vda5050_root/vda5050_msgs/ vda5050_msgs &&
  rm -rf vda5050_root &&
  source ${ROS_ROOT}/setup.bash &&
  cd ${ROS_ROOT} &&
  colcon build --merge-install --cmake-args -DCMAKE_BUILD_TYPE=RelWithDebInfo --packages-up-to vda5050_msgs &&
  rm -Rf src logs build &&
  rm -rf /var/lib/apt/lists/* &&
  apt-get clean
10/12/2022 11:27 PM UTC
c79be656442ff9e4386c29257bfa5fd141eb491a21dc63ecd4a9d5330418501cRUN
/bin/bash -c apt-get update &&
  mkdir -p ${ROS_ROOT}/src &&
  cd ${ROS_ROOT}/src &&
  git clone https://github.com/ros-planning/navigation2.git &&
  cd navigation2 &&
  git checkout humble &&
  cd .. &&
  git clone https://github.com/BehaviorTree/BehaviorTree.CPP.git &&
  cd BehaviorTree.CPP &&
  git checkout a363bdcae88350bc748598a7d2950e300859469c &&
  cd .. &&
  source ${ROS_ROOT}/setup.bash &&
  cd ${ROS_ROOT} &&
  rosdep install -y -r --ignore-src --from-paths src --rosdistro ${ROS_DISTRO} &&
  colcon build --merge-install --cmake-args -DCMAKE_BUILD_TYPE=RelWithDebInfo --packages-up-to-regex nav2* --packages-ignore nav2_system_tests &&
  rm -Rf src logs build &&
  rm -rf /var/lib/apt/lists/* &&
  apt-get clean
10/12/2022 11:25 PM UTC
c5fc96a2395be2b33aa291403abfe4dd32f588c65d163c230c796bfd581226b4RUN
/bin/bash -c apt-get update &&
  mkdir -p ${ROS_ROOT}/src &&
  cd ${ROS_ROOT}/src &&
  git clone https://github.com/osrf/negotiated &&
  cd negotiated &&
  git checkout master &&
  cd .. &&
  source ${ROS_ROOT}/setup.bash &&
  cd ${ROS_ROOT} &&
  rosdep install -y -r --ignore-src --from-paths src --rosdistro ${ROS_DISTRO} &&
  colcon build --merge-install --cmake-args -DCMAKE_BUILD_TYPE=RelWithDebInfo --packages-up-to-regex negotiated* &&
  rm -Rf src logs build &&
  rm -rf /var/lib/apt/lists/* &&
  apt-get clean
10/12/2022 11:07 PM UTC
c6ca69fc62194e94aa846bcd00e9ca28fc2d9ebe6841f75a4f76009dac2953ccRUN
/bin/bash -c #(nop) ENV RMW_IMPLEMENTATION=rmw_fastrtps_cpp
10/12/2022 11:04 PM UTC
c3f33b939e82f08a251782588d2f464a7ee057c5f5c2926466235f2529e355dfRUN
/bin/bash -c echo "source /opt/ros/${ROS_DISTRO}/install/setup.bash ; export ROS_DISTRO=${ROS_DISTRO}" > /opt/ros/${ROS_DISTRO}/setup.bash
10/12/2022 11:04 PM UTC
20dfe9b4b19937cde9aa5f49610f86a97da78ff5b652b562561bdf7e9f14f2a7RUN
/bin/bash -c mkdir -p ${ROS_ROOT}/src &&
  cd ${ROS_ROOT} &&
  rosinstall_generator --deps --rosdistro ${ROS_DISTRO} ros_base angles apriltag behaviortree_cpp_v3 bondcpp camera_calibration_parsers camera_info_manager compressed_image_transport compressed_depth_image_transport cv_bridge demo_nodes_cpp demo_nodes_py diagnostic_updater example_interfaces image_geometry image_pipeline image_transport image_transport_plugins launch_xml launch_yaml launch_testing launch_testing_ament_cmake nav2_msgs ompl resource_retriever rosbridge_suite rqt_image_view rviz2 sensor_msgs slam_toolbox v4l2_camera vision_opencv vision_msgs > ros2.${ROS_DISTRO}.ros_base.rosinstall &&
  cat ros2.${ROS_DISTRO}.ros_base.rosinstall &&
  vcs import src < ros2.${ROS_DISTRO}.ros_base.rosinstall &&
  rm ${ROS_ROOT}/*.rosinstall &&
  cd ${ROS_ROOT} &&
  apt-get update &&
  rosdep init &&
  rosdep update &&
  rosdep install -y --ignore-src --from-paths src --rosdistro ${ROS_DISTRO} --skip-keys "fastcdr rti-connext-dds-6.0.1 rti-connext-dds-5.3.1 urdfdom_headers libopencv-dev libopencv-contrib-dev libopencv-imgproc-dev python-opencv python3-opencv" &&
  rm -Rf /var/lib/apt/lists/* &&
  apt-get clean &&
  cd ${ROS_ROOT} &&
  colcon build --merge-install --cmake-args -DCMAKE_BUILD_TYPE=RelWithDebInfo --packages-up-to behaviortree_cpp_v3 &&
  colcon build --merge-install --cmake-args -DCMAKE_BUILD_TYPE=RelWithDebInfo &&
  rm -Rf src build log
10/12/2022 11:04 PM UTC
4479991e4f95e32b0e24b1b2bf25d4b2bc83bda10b146d432ef9d305d3673e18RUN
/bin/bash -c #(nop) ENV ROS_ROOT=/opt/ros/humble
10/12/2022 9:55 PM UTC
63f90f25744ec4fa2cf23a5972a1f24f2570a29b74d6f370af38184b6e5e4d7fRUN
/bin/bash -c #(nop) ENV ROS_DISTRO=humble
10/12/2022 9:55 PM UTC
9e28caea7b272254608c096ff33536cfb59cc7755bbac0a6cf2a55a27480e83aRUN
/bin/bash -c echo "Warning: Using the PYTHONWARNINGS environment variable to silence setup.py and easy_install deprecation warnings caused by colcon"
10/12/2022 9:55 PM UTC
...

NVIDIA uses cookies to improve your experience on our web site. We and our third-party partners also use cookies and other tools to collect and record information you provide as well as information about your interactions with our websites for performance improvement, analytics, and to assist in marketing efforts. By clicking "Accept All", you consent to our use of cookies and other tools as described in our Cookie Policy. You can manage your cookie settings by clicking on "Manage Settings." By continuing to use this site or by clicking one of the buttons below, you agree to our Terms of Service (which contains important waivers). Please see our Privacy Policy for more information on our privacy practices.